构建大型云计算平台的指导原则

倾城之泪 2020-09-10 ⋅ 14 阅读

引言

大型云计算平台的构建是当今企业数字化转型的重要一环,它能够提供灵活、可扩展和高效的计算和存储方案,满足企业日益增长的数据处理和分析需求。然而,云计算平台的构建并非易事,需要合理的规划和架构设计。本文将提供一些指导原则,帮助企业构建大型云计算平台。

架构设计原则

1. 可伸缩性

大型云计算平台应该具备良好的可伸缩性,能够根据需求增加或减少计算和存储资源。采用分布式架构、容器化和自动化管理等技术,可以实现平台的水平和垂直扩展,确保在高负载时仍能保持高性能和可靠性。

2. 弹性设计

云计算平台应考虑到资源的不可预测需求和故障发生的可能性。采用副本和冗余机制,确保在节点或设备故障时数据不丢失,并保证业务的持续可用性。

3. 安全性

云计算平台应设置严格的访问控制和权限管理机制,保护用户数据的机密性和完整性。同时,采用端到端的数据加密和漏洞监测技术,保障平台的安全性。

4. 可扩展性

平台的架构设计应支持模块化和组件化,以便增加新功能或服务。采用微服务架构和API管理平台,可以实现快速的开发、测试和部署。

5. 效能优化

云计算平台应采用优化的算法和数据结构,以提高计算效率和节省资源。同时,利用缓存和负载均衡技术,提高系统的吞吐量和响应速度。

实施步骤

1. 确定需求和目标

在构建云计算平台之前,必须明确需求和目标。包括计算和存储需求、安全和可靠性要求、用户和应用程序需求等。

2. 选择合适的云服务提供商

根据需求,选择合适的云服务提供商。要考虑提供商的基础设施、服务质量、安全性、可扩展性和价格等因素。

3. 设计架构和规划资源

根据需求和目标,设计平台的架构和规划所需的计算和存储资源。考虑到可伸缩性和可扩展性,采用分布式架构和容器化技术。

4. 实施和部署

根据设计,开始实施和部署云计算平台。应使用自动化工具和脚本来管理和监控平台,保证平台的稳定性和可靠性。

5. 测试和优化

对云计算平台进行系统测试和性能优化。通过负载测试和压力测试,确保平台能够满足用户和应用程序的需求。

6. 迭代和持续改进

云计算平台的构建是一个持续迭代和改进的过程。根据用户反馈和业务需求,持续改进平台的功能和性能。

结论

构建大型云计算平台需要合理的架构设计和规划,以满足企业的计算和存储需求。本文介绍了一些指导原则,帮助企业构建高性能、可扩展和安全的云计算平台。然而,每个企业的需求和环境都不同,具体的构建过程需要根据实际情况进行调整和优化。希望本文能为读者在大型云计算平台的构建过程中提供一些帮助和思路。


全部评论: 0

    我有话说: